Transaction 53121825bfc94b4db2f7ec1d429a4d007e91e5750be572a55b40f6a5a3c145ee

1 Input
2 Outputs
  • 53121825bfc94b4db2f7ec1d429a4d007e91e5750be572a55b40f6a5a3c145ee:0
  • value  623014736
    address  bc1q4cxme75904e0g027ykznm7v039y97p8swzwpt2
  • 53121825bfc94b4db2f7ec1d429a4d007e91e5750be572a55b40f6a5a3c145ee:1
  • value  1186520
    address  19eDbhn3gZWSWt5SsjDzzkUnyFtcZ8fTBR